House For Sale £715,000
Lower Street, Pulborough RH20


Description
In a prime, elevated setting in the heart of the village with wonderful views south to the South Downs – a charming 4 bedroom home well arranged for modern living. Spacious kitchen and a wonderful first floor living room & terrace - open to the south.

Entrance Hall : With an outer glazed lobby leading into the hall.

Cloakroom : WC, wash hand basin with cupboards below, heated towel rail and window.

Study / Bedroom 4 : Views over the garden, cupboard and shelves.

Kitchen/Dining Room : 25ft (7.6M) in length with oak double doors opening from the hall into this bright and spacious room enjoying far reaching views to the Downs and to the garden to the rear.

The Kitchen Area has a picture window over the front garden and features a good range of wall and floor units with a sink and drainer set in oak work surfaces. 'Cuisine Master range with electric ovens and gas hob, cabinet style fridge/freezer, built-in dishwasher.

A removable peninsula unit with cupboards and breakfast bar partially separates the room from a spacious Dining Area with a picture window and glazed doors to the rear garden. Deep storage cupboard with a Potterton gas fired boiler, pantry cupboard and bookshelves.

Bedroom 2 : Lovely views south to the Downs. Double wardrobe cupboard.

Bedroom 3 : Double wardrobe cupboard. Glazed door to the rear garden.

Shower Room : Tiled shower cubicle, wash hand basin and WC. Heated towel rail, window and a range of cupboards. Built-in washing machine.

First Floor Landing : Airing cupboard with hot water tank. Loft hatch.

Living Room : 21ft (6.5M) in length – this is a prime feature of the property with glazed doors out to a Terrace 11'9 (3.6M) and panoramic views over the Wild Brooks to the Downs in the distance. Polished wooden floor and wall light points.

Principal Bedroom : Also with far reaching southerly views and a wall of full height wardrobe cupboards.

Bathroom : With a similar southerly outlook. Panelled bath with shower and screen, wash hand basin and a range of cupboards. WC, heated towel rail, tiled floor and part tiled walls.

Outside Front Garden & Driveway : There is a hard standing driveway with plenty of parking space flanked by areas of lawn screened by mature shrubs providing some privacy. Steps lead up to a charming paved Sun Terrace (open to the south) running across the front of the house with shrub borders (including climbing roses), picket fencing and paths either side to the rear garden.

Double Garage : 23ft x 22ft (7M x 6.7M). With an up/over door and providing extensive vehicle, storage and work space. Wall and floor units, sink unit, power points and lighting. Side windows. A low rear arch leads to an additional low height storage area.

Rear Garden : A mainly lawned sloping garden bordered by mature trees and hedging – giving privacy to the rear. Herbaceous beds and outside lighting.

Safeguarding your information Important information regarding cybercrime. It has come to our attention that computer hackers are seeking to target property transactions to access funds. As we understand it, they will either hack a phone, tablet or pc, maybe by sending out a random email which mistakenly gets opened, or even whilst opening a website, which gives them access to that machine.

The reason for us mentioning this is to you is to alert you that once they have gained access, they can monitor email correspondence, without you knowing, throughout a transaction. Then, at a relevant point, e.g. Just before exchange of contracts, they can send an email to a client mirroring that of their solicitor asking for funds to be transferred to a certain bank account. That money then, of course, disappears.

Fortunately, we have not had such an instance but, feel it important to highlight the fact that if you do receive an email requesting funds, it is worth double checking with the person concerned by phone that it is genuine and the bank details are correct, before sending money. This could, of course, affect other areas of finance beyond property. Many solicitors are starting to highlight this point now, but for safety, we would urge you to be vigilant and check before sending money or passing on any personal details regarding any bank or credit card information.
